2. Who is Peter Griffin?

Peter Griffin is the main character in the animated series "Family Guy," created by Seth MacFarlane. He is characterized as a middle-aged man with a childlike demeanor, often finding himself in absurd situations. Below is a brief biography of Peter Griffin:

NamePeter Griffin
ShowFamily Guy
OccupationSafety Inspector
FamilyLois Griffin (wife), Meg Griffin (daughter), Chris Griffin (son), Stewie Griffin (son)
Personality TraitsIrresponsible, humorous, and often clueless

Peter's character serves as a satirical representation of the American everyman, and his outrageous behavior often leads to comedic outcomes. The dynamics within the Griffin family, along with Peter's interactions with other characters, provide a rich ground for humor and social commentary.

3. The Memetic Evolution of the Death Pose

The evolution of the Peter Griffin Death Pose meme can be traced through various online platforms including Reddit, Twitter, and Instagram. Users began sharing images of Peter in his iconic pose, often overlaying text to convey different emotions, situations, or reactions. This meme format became a way for individuals to express feelings of defeat, exhaustion, or simply to add humor to mundane situations.

One of the key elements of the Peter Griffin Death Pose meme is its versatility. It can be adapted to fit a wide range of contexts, making it relatable to diverse audiences. Here are some common themes observed in these memes:

  • Exaggerated reactions to failure
  • Responses to overwhelming situations
  • Humorous takes on everyday struggles
